The Academic Language Centre offers a wide range of courses. You can can take Dutch or English as a second language in various levels.
The Career Service provides students and alumni of Humanities with professional advice and guidance in finding (international) work placements and jobs, courses in career planning and job applications, and booklets on job-hunting, job applications and CVs. The Career Service commands its very own multi-media resource centre, where you can look up various career sites or consult online recruitment agencies and vacancy websites.
